Design of Human Identification Method of Fingerprint Based Security System for Vehicles

Abstract

Traditional locks available in the bike are well known to thieves and they can be broken by them. Thus there is need for more security for the motorcycle which is unique and different locks. Biometrics system can be used as good and effective security option. An important and very good human identification method is Fingerprint Identification. As fingerprint of each person is exclusive thus it are often utilized in various security options. Finger print sensor are often interfaced with a microcontroller. Through keypad we will add new user and delete the prevailing user, also identify the user by selecting corresponding option through keypad. In this project we use a fingerprint module to read once identity to start the equipment. For this we use microcontroller to enable the ignition system if matching between scanned data and the already existing data is correct. Comparison is done inside the fingerprint module and output given to microcontroller. Result is displayed during a LCD display whether the user is permitted or not.
